<h1>India Boosts Trade: GeM Launch, WTO Trade Facilitation Ratification, BRICS Fair, and New Trade Deals in 2016.</h1> In 2016, the Department of Commerce (DOC) launched several key initiatives to enhance India's trade capabilities. The Government E-Marketplace (GeM) was introduced to improve procurement efficiency, recording significant cost reductions. India ratified the WTO's Trade Facilitation Agreement, aiming to streamline customs processes. The DOC organized the 1st BRICS Trade Fair, fostering international business interactions. Agreements were signed with Russia, Bhutan, and Greece to expand trade relations. India participated in INNOPROM 2016, showcasing its industrial prowess. The DOC also focused on branding India globally, promoting Geographical Indications, and strengthening export infrastructure through initiatives like the Market Access Initiative and Market Development Assistance Scheme.
